[Asia Economy Reporter Yuri Kim] Another incident occurred in the United States where a Black man was critically injured after being shot by police.


According to major foreign media, on the 23rd (local time) around 5 p.m., Black man Jacob Blake was transported to a hospital after being shot by police in Kenosha, Wisconsin. The man was reportedly unarmed at the time.


The Kenosha police did not provide specific details about the shooting other than stating they had responded to a "domestic issue." In footage capturing the incident, the man is seen walking toward a parked vehicle and opening the driver's door, at which point one of two police officers following him fired a gun in his direction.


As the video of the incident spread on social media, protests by citizens continued. During the protests, a fire also broke out, and as the situation worsened, authorities imposed a citywide curfew until 7 a.m. the following day.



Tony Evers, Governor of Wisconsin, stated on Twitter, "I oppose the use of excessive force or immediate violence by police against Black citizens in Wisconsin."
